pastor at large Judy Peterson

Pastor Judy Peterson

Public Pastor and Theologian.- I used to be an ordained Pastor inside the institution of the church. However, when the institution and I came into conflict over my desire to pursue a life that would be good news of great joy for all people without exception, I set out on a new journey where I found a whole lot of people who wanted a pastor, but who weren’t all that likely to go to church. This is primarily whom I walk with and do theology for full time these days.


Deliberate Walker - I once walked across the United States. 4200 miles in 369 days. Since then I’ve preferred a slower pace and cultivating a holy curious about everything there is to see along the way. I walk with intention, but not necessarily with specific direction. My intention is to learn how to walk with God and how to walk with whomever God places in my path.


Long Thinker - I believe knowledge can be gained in soundbites and glances, but wisdom comes from long listening and an even longer view. I enjoy diving in deep, am not all that interested in “hot takes” or “one-liners” and enjoy messy conversations way more the tidy conclusions. 


Redemptive Practitioner - I've walked through my share of grief yet remain a tenacious optimist. My hope continues to be rooted in a strong belief that there is life to be found after every death and is sustained by a God whose own wounds contained a redemptive storyline.  


Embodied Believer- You can find me on Instagram @walkingpastor, or on Facebook at Judy Howard Peterson, but as someone who believes the body is holy and invites people to fully embody their beliefs, social media always feels a bit disembodied to me. Someday, I do hope we can all go on long walks with one another, sit together around the same tables and embrace the fullness of every-body.


These experiences and a host of others have led me to deconstruct much of the Evangelical theology and practices in which I was raised. However, I remain in love with the God whom I have met through the life of Christ, am fascinated by chasing after the Spirit and find the tender and prophetic ways Jesus stood with those marginalized by the world and religion and am trying to make a reasonable run at this myself. 


The Resume Details. I have worked as a waitress, a landscaper, a teacher, an administrator and a pastor. I received a Master of Divinity from North Park Theological Seminary and was credentialed in the Evangelical Covenant Church for 20 years. During that time I was a pastor in churches both in Madison, WI and Elgin, IL and served as the Campus Chaplain of North Park University for 11 years. I am an internationally known preacher and conference leader and continue to use my gifts in these ways. I am also the founder and President of Haecceitas Inc, a non-profit that seeks to provide pastoral care and spiritual hospitality for those outside the traditional confines of the church.


Life: I have been married to Jeff for 22 years and I can't imagine having walked through this life without him. We have a Boxer dog named Arlo and we spend our time between Chicago, Illinois and Marinette, Wisconsin.
